A camel ride is an experience that will not be soon forgotten! The camels at the bohemian Imhoff Farm are both tame and affectionate, providing the rider with a safe and thrilling ride.
Properly groomed and living in a clean environment these gentle giants are just huggable! The camels spend their free time grazing in the beautiful Noordhoek valley, so enjoy long walks at Long Beach and the charming woods of Imhoff's gift.
